The employee was doing a trac for rac running and then he felt a pain in his knee while moving bags from the cart and handing it off to another employee.

The employee said he went to hand off a cold connection weapon off to another employee in the bagwell. While doing this action he felt a throbbing pain in his knee and he thought he could work through so he kept going through with the rest of his trac. Upon doing the rest of his duties for the trac his knee began to feel worse and throb even more until he finally decided to report his pain for an EIR.
